What's wrong with my new grafts???

Did some cleft-grafting and chip budding this Spring and last Fall with Northern Spy apples and Asian Pear varieties. I usually keep them in pots 'til the following year before planting them into the orchard.

Most of the potted plants grew out nicely about a month ago, and some shoots grew vigourously to several inches long with healthy green leaves. But - for some reason the tips of the new growths are shrivelling up and turning brown and black! Tried off-shelf insect sprays with no effect.

Any ideas what may cause this shrivelling just after the new growths are getting established?
